Oslo, the Norway's capital, lies at the northern end of the Oslofjord and is located in the beautiful area, surounded by by green hills and mountains.

Oslo has been founded around 1048 by king Harald Hardråde. In the 13th century became the capital of Norway, but during the personal union with Denmark its role was reduced, as the king's seat was in in Copenhagen. In 17th century Oslo was consumed by fire and rebuilt by king Christian IV. After that event was known as Christiania. In 19th century, when the union with Denmark was dissolved, Oslo became the capital again. The original name of Oslo has been regained in 1925.

Oslo is one of two (the other one is Trondheim) my favourite Norwegian cities. This the oldest Scandinavian capital embodies the city elegance of the end of 19th and the beginning of 20th century: wide streets, solid buildings, parks, gardens and beautiful sceneries. One of the most enticing attraction are museums, which offer a lot of interesting and varied exhibitions. Oslo is spirited by many parks, cafes, street performers and festivals. It's something between small wooden cosy town and effervescent European city, and maybe that's why I love it so much! :D
